About HelenOS

HelenOS is a portable microkernel-based multiserver operating system designed and implemented from scratch. It decomposes key operating system functionality such as file systems, networking, device drivers and graphical user interface into a collection of fine-grained user space components. These components interact with each other via message passing. A failure of one does not directly harm others. HelenOS is therefore flexible, modular, extensible, fault tolerant and easy to understand.

HelenOS trades compatibility with legacy operating systems and APIs for clean design. Most of HelenOS components have been made to order for HelenOS.

HelenOS is open source / free software. Its source code is available under the BSD license. Some third party components and components based on GPL software are licensed under GPL.
